PRN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

95 of the 7,596 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Invesco Dorsey Wright Industrials Momentum ETF (PRN)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$226M — up 6.9% from $212M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 13 funds opened new PRN positions and 12 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 34 added to existing stakes and 32 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Osaic Holdings, adding an estimated $3.6M. The largest seller was Ameriprise, cutting an estimated $5.47M.
